Summary
Based on the endogenous cycle theory, this doctoral thesis studies the issue of macroeconomic instability and endogenous fluctuations in three distinct economies: I) with external effects in consumption in a Ramsey model. II) with externalities in leisure in a nested generations model. and III) with credit market imperfections in a monetary endogenous growth model.
